Prediction of the annuloplasty ring size for mitral valve repair using by three-dimensional transesophageal echocardiography

Exclusion Criteria

emergency operation Patients under 20 years old Patients with mitral regurgitation due to infection (infective endocarditis) Patients contraindicated for transesophageal echocardiography (postoperative esophageal cancer, esophageal diverticulum, esophageal varix) Patients deemed as inappropriate for participating in the study Pationts who we can not take consent

Primary Outcome Measures
NameTimeMethod
Correlation between the size of annuloplasty ring size and predicted size by using 3D-TEE
Secondary Outcome Measures
NameTimeMethod
Evaluate whether the discrepancy between the annuloplasty ring size and predicted size by using 3D-TEE affect the postoperative residual mitral regurgitation. Correlation between the size of annuloplasty ring size and predicted size by using 3D-TEE due to the difference of the lesion site (anterior leaflet or posterior leaflet) Complication of transesophageal echocardiography Postoperative complication Postoperative recovery (respiration time, stay in intensive care unit, hospital stay)
